Abstract

The utility model discloses a printing drying structure, which relates to the field of printing equipment, and adopts the technical scheme that the printing drying structure comprises a shell and a partition plate positioned in the shell, a plurality of first heating pipes and a plurality of second heating pipes are arranged below the partition plate, and the first heating pipes and the second heating pipes are alternately arranged at intervals along the length direction of the partition plate; the length of the first heating pipe is smaller than that of the second heating pipe. According to the utility model, when only the first heating pipe is started, the heating area is narrower and can adapt to fabric with smaller width, so that excessive energy waste is avoided, and when the width of the fabric is greater than the length of the first heating pipe, the first heating pipe is closed and the second heating pipe is started, and at the moment, the heating area is wider and can adapt to fabric with larger width; and uniform heating of the whole fabric is ensured.

Description

Technical Field

[0001] This utility model relates to the field of printing equipment, and more specifically, to a printing drying structure. Background Technology

[0002] In addition to printing, the printing process also includes a series of steps such as fabric pretreatment, color fixing, washing, softening treatment, and drying. In existing assembly line operations, multiple steps are often completed on a linear process. Among them, the drying process is usually achieved by extending the fabric transport path under a structure with a drying effect. Depending on different production scales and production needs, there will be some different heating methods.

[0003] In structures that use infrared radiation heating for drying, infrared lamps are typically used to dry the fabric. However, the width of the fabric is not fixed, and the length of existing infrared lamps is difficult to adjust adaptively, which may lead to uneven heating or excessive energy consumption. [0016] The present invention will now be described in detail with reference to the accompanying drawings and embodiments.

[0017] Example: A printing drying structure, such as Figure 1 , Figure 2 , Figure 3 As shown, it includes a housing 1 and a partition 2 located inside the housing 1. Several first heating tubes 3 and several second heating tubes 4 are provided below the partition 2. The first heating tubes 3 and the second heating tubes 4 are alternately arranged along the length direction of the partition 2. The length of the first heating tube 3 is less than the length of the second heating tube 4.

[0018] Specifically, a control panel is fixedly connected to the outside of the housing 1. The control panel has control buttons for controlling the start or stop of the first heating tube 3 and the second heating tube 4. The number of the first heating tube 3 and the second heating tube 4 are the same. The first heating tube 3 and the second heating tube 4 can be started independently. When only the first heating tube 3 is started, the heating area is narrow, which can adapt to fabrics with a smaller width and avoid excessive energy waste. When the width of the fabric is greater than the length of the first heating tube 3, the first heating tube 3 is turned off and the second heating tube 4 is started. At this time, the heating area is wider, which can adapt to fabrics with a larger width and ensure that the fabric is heated evenly.

[0019] like Figure 1 , Figure 2 , Figure 3 As shown, the partition 2 has a number of mounting holes 5. The mounting holes 5 are arranged in a linear array along the length of the partition 2, with four mounting holes 5 in each row. The two inner mounting holes 5 in each row correspond to the first heating tube 3, and the two outer mounting holes 5 in each row correspond to the second heating tube 4. The first heating tube 3 and the second heating tube 4 are detachably connected to the partition 2 through the mounting holes 5.

[0020] Specifically, there are several slots on the top surface of the partition 2. The first heating tube 3 and the second heating tube 4 are equipped with connecting wires, the ends of which are inserted into the slots. There are always two mounting holes 5 in each row for installing the first heating tube 3 or the second heating tube 4. The remaining two mounting holes 5 connect the upper and lower sides of the partition 2. Three fans are provided at the top of the housing 1 to exhaust the water vapor evaporated below and keep it dry. The space below the partition 2 is connected to the fans through the mounting holes 5 where the first heating tube 3 or the second heating tube 4 is not installed. At the same time, through the detachable structure, the arrangement of the first heating tube 3 and the second heating tube 4 can be changed according to the actual production needs. By concentrating the first heating tube 3 and the second heating tube 4 at both ends of the drying mechanism, the actual heating path of the fabric can be shortened, thereby controlling the heating time.

[0021] like Figure 1 , Figure 2 , Figure 3 As shown, a heat insulation plate 6 is fixedly connected to the inner wall of the shell 1. The heat insulation plate 6 is located below the partition 2. The heat insulation plate 6 is distributed on both sides of the second heating tube 4. A reflective layer is provided on the side of the heat insulation plate 6 near the second heating tube 4. A reflective plate 7 is fixedly connected to the bottom surface of the partition 2. The reflective plates 7 are symmetrically distributed on both sides of the first heating tube 3. The distance between a pair of reflective plates 7 is less than the length of the second heating tube 4. The side of the reflective plate 7 near the first heating tube 3 forms an inclined surface. The thickness of the reflective plate 7 gradually decreases along the vertical downward direction.

[0022] Specifically, the heat insulation plate 6 is located on the two opposite inner side walls of the shell 1. The heat insulation plate 6 is filled with heat insulation cotton, which can reduce the heat loss from the side walls of the shell 1 to the outside. The surface and reflective layer of the reflector plate 7 are made of aluminum material. Through reflection, the infrared rays that are not absorbed by the fabric are reflected back to the heating area, which improves the heating efficiency. The inclined surface on the reflector plate 7 can deflect infrared rays at more angles downward.
